Does anyone know why the barn/run in shelter is like that? I have no knowledge of old 1930's farms and it would be cool to know more about it.

You throw the silage down the chute into a cart and then pushed the cart down the bunk unloading the silage as you go....the cows lined up on either side of the bunk to eat. At least that's the way we did it. We don't use our silo anymore....we make a large pile of silage and use a tractor with a loader to feed it.
